// Copyright (c) 2026 Lark Technologies Pte. Ltd.
// SPDX-License-Identifier: MIT
package note
import (
"context"
"testing"
"time"
clie2e "github.com/larksuite/cli/tests/cli_e2e"
"github.com/stretchr/testify/require"
"github.com/tidwall/gjson"
)
func TestNoteDetailDryRun(t *testing.T) {
setNoteDryRunEnv(t)
ctx, cancel := context.WithTimeout(context.Background(), 30*time.Second)
t.Cleanup(cancel)
result, err := clie2e.RunCmd(ctx, clie2e.Request{
Args: []string{
"note", "+detail",
"--note-id", "note_dryrun",
"--dry-run",
},
DefaultAs: "user",
})
require.NoError(t, err)
result.AssertExitCode(t, 0)
out := result.Stdout
if got := gjson.Get(out, "api.0.method").String(); got != "GET" {
t.Fatalf("method=%q, want GET\nstdout:\n%s", got, out)
}
if got := gjson.Get(out, "api.0.url").String(); got != "/open-apis/vc/v1/notes/note_dryrun" {
t.Fatalf("url=%q, want note detail endpoint\nstdout:\n%s", got, out)
}
}
func TestNoteTranscriptDryRun(t *testing.T) {
setNoteDryRunEnv(t)
ctx, cancel := context.WithTimeout(context.Background(), 30*time.Second)
t.Cleanup(cancel)
result, err := clie2e.RunCmd(ctx, clie2e.Request{
Args: []string{
"note", "+transcript",
"--note-id", "note_dryrun",
"--transcript-format", "plain_text",
"--dry-run",
},
DefaultAs: "user",
Format: "json",
})
require.NoError(t, err)
result.AssertExitCode(t, 0)
out := result.Stdout
if got := gjson.Get(out, "api.#").Int(); got != 2 {
t.Fatalf("api count=%d, want 2\nstdout:\n%s", got, out)
}
if got := gjson.Get(out, "api.0.method").String(); got != "GET" {
t.Fatalf("detail method=%q, want GET\nstdout:\n%s", got, out)
}
if got := gjson.Get(out, "api.0.url").String(); got != "/open-apis/vc/v1/notes/note_dryrun" {
t.Fatalf("detail url=%q, want note detail endpoint\nstdout:\n%s", got, out)
}
if got := gjson.Get(out, "api.1.method").String(); got != "GET" {
t.Fatalf("transcript method=%q, want GET\nstdout:\n%s", got, out)
}
if got := gjson.Get(out, "api.1.url").String(); got != "/open-apis/vc/v1/notes/note_dryrun/unified_note_transcript" {
t.Fatalf("transcript url=%q, want unified transcript endpoint\nstdout:\n%s", got, out)
}
if got := gjson.Get(out, "api.1.params.format").String(); got != "plain_text" {
t.Fatalf("transcript API format=%q, want plain_text\nstdout:\n%s", got, out)
}
if got := gjson.Get(out, "api.1.params.page_size").Int(); got != 200 {
t.Fatalf("page_size=%d, want 200\nstdout:\n%s", got, out)
}
if got := gjson.Get(out, "api.1.params.locale").String(); got != "zh_cn" {
t.Fatalf("locale=%q, want zh_cn\nstdout:\n%s", got, out)
}
if got := gjson.Get(out, "transcript_format").String(); got != "plain_text" {
t.Fatalf("transcript_format=%q, want plain_text\nstdout:\n%s", got, out)
}
}
func setNoteDryRunEnv(t *testing.T) {
t.Helper()
t.Setenv("LARKSUITE_CLI_CONFIG_DIR", t.TempDir())
t.Setenv("LARKSUITE_CLI_APP_ID", "note_dryrun_test")
t.Setenv("LARKSUITE_CLI_APP_SECRET", "note_dryrun_secret")
t.Setenv("LARKSUITE_CLI_BRAND", "feishu")
}
